Transaction fa954fa6615389cfb8d9f140aa80f9d39da3088a3ad1199f9fa4a32f510d80aa
1 Input
1 Output
-
fa954fa6615389cfb8d9f140aa80f9d39da3088a3ad1199f9fa4a32f510d80aa:0
- value
- 406897
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b12660b1c726a802460118f9d05525492a208bf5 OP_EQUAL
- address
- 3HqhW2aKRXm5BmLfAqTXUoBLif48hhJwMW